Lakeland University is a private liberal arts college related to the United Church of Christ with a main campus located in a scenic rural setting near Lake Michigan, six centers around the state of Wisconsin and a campus in Tokyo, Japan. Founded in 1862, Lakeland is committed to expanding access to higher education. Today, that commitment is realized through a Cooperative Education program, which helps students earn 12-18 months of professional work experience prior to graduation, and, through scholarships and wages, a means to limit tuition debt. Lakeland also provides an opportunity for students who are working full or part time to earn credit for both prior learning and current work projects. While Lakeland University does not have an official deadline for application for The Tuition Exchange program, it encourages that Tuition Exchange certification forms be submitted by December 1st as initial offers will be made in late December. After initial decisions are made, if additional spots are available, certification forms will be reviewed as received.

We will consider freshman and transfer students through this program first and then Graduate degree seeking students.
